Sandeep Kumar Sharma is a researcher specializing in radiation safety, robotics applications in hazardous environments, and accelerator facility management. His most notable contribution is the development of a robotic carrier system for radiation mapping inside the bunkers of medium-energy accelerators, a pioneering work published in 2013 that addresses critical safety challenges in nuclear and accelerator facilities. This research demonstrates how autonomous platforms can replace human operators in high-radiation zones, significantly reducing occupational exposure while improving data accuracy. Although his highly specialized work has garnered 2 citations to date, its practical implications for radiation protection and facility maintenance are substantial, particularly for institutions operating medium-energy accelerators. Sharma’s approach integrates robotics, dosimetry, and real-time mapping, offering a scalable solution for monitoring and decommissioning tasks.
